I think the issue is a bit more complicated than just having a Completion_duration_engraver as an equivalent to the Completion_heads_engraver:
if e.g. you input the note values
1/16 1/16 1/16 1/2 (equals lilypond note values 16 16 16 2)
according to common musical notation practise one would expect to get:
1/16 1/16 1/16 1/16 1/4..(=16 16 16 16 4..)
which the Completion_heads_engraver currently doesn't do.
So I think there is still much to consider regarding the sophisticated way our Western notation system works.

On 2-Apr-05, at 11:34 PM, Jan Nieuwenhuizen wrote:

Rests are engraved by the Rest_engraver and
Multi_measure_rest_engraver, which means that pulling stunts with
Note_heads_engraver will have no impact on that.

So, while it's not a bug per se, having a Completion_rests_engraver is
quite a feature request, to the point of making
Completion_heads_engraver usable at all.


I've documented this in CVS.  I think we should have a
Completion_duration_engraver that does _heads_ and _rest_, but I know
this isn't at the top of the priority list.
